Output 628672b05180e320fcc7cb1ab0e9e99bdd6e2af77e69f85e7cc45ac2516de6d1:1

value
19118849
script pubkey
OP_0 OP_PUSHBYTES_20 5c35eff7c6b249c25d8248e0b4b2d494c3f293fc
address
bc1qts67la7xkfyuyhvzfrstfvk5jnpl9yluulz4zz
transaction
628672b05180e320fcc7cb1ab0e9e99bdd6e2af77e69f85e7cc45ac2516de6d1
spent
true